About PluginInfo
Overview
PluginInfo is a lightweight yet powerful informational display system . It rotates through messages defined in your config and allows authorized players to move and resize the text panel client-side using an intuitive control window.
No more static, obstructive text cluttering players’ screens or ChatBox. With PluginInfo, every player can personalize where and how the info bar appears.
Key Features
✔ Rotating informational messages (Sequential or Random)
✔ Per-player panel movement and scaling (saved across sessions)
✔ Clean UI controller with Move / Size modes
✔ Fully configurable colors, fonts, anchor points
✔ Supports rich text, colors, and formatting
✔ Optimized and performance-friendly
✔ Does not require Image Libraries or extra dependencies
🖥 Player UI Controller
Players can adjust the UI in real time.
Mode: Move – arrows move the panel position.
Mode: Size – arrows resize the background box.
Step Size +/- – control precision.
Reset / Center / Size Reset options.
Close (X) to exit UI instantly.
Commands
/panelmove Opens the movement/resize Ui
Permissions
plugininfo.move Allows user to adjust their panel UI
Installation
1. Upload the .cs file to your /oxide/plugins folder.
2. Edit the generated config to your liking.
3. Reload PluginInfo oxide.reload PluginInfo
4. Grant Permissions oxide.grant group admin plugininfo.move
How To Grant Permissions
Grant to a specific player: oxide.grant user <steamid> plugininfo.move
Grant to a group (e.g., Default): oxide.grant group default plugininfo.move
Grant to a group (e.g., Admin): oxide.grant group admin plugininfo.move
⚙ Configuration

